Number of Completers and Graduation Rate
The graduation rate at George Washington University is 84.80%. The rate is based on number of completers within 150% normal time (For example, 6 years for 4-year bachelor's degree program). Total 2,125 students have completed their degree out of 2,506 candidates who seeking Bachelor degree. Next table shows the graduation rate and number of completers by degree type at George Washington University.
Total | Male | Female | |
---|---|---|---|
Graduation Rate | 84.80% | 82.20% | 86.52% |
Total Cohort | 2,506 | 1,000 | 1,506 |
Number of Completers | 2,125 | 822 | 1,303 |
Number of Transfer-out | 0 | 0 | 0 |
Still Enrolled (not complete) | 9 | 5 | 4 |
No longer Enrolled (not complete) | 372 | 173 | 199 |
Graduation Rate for Bachelor's Degree
Next table shows the graduation rate by completion time for bachelor's at George Washington University. The graduation rate in 100% normal time (in 4 years or less) is 79.41%, the 125% normal time (in 5 years) rate is 84.28%, and 150% normal time (in 6 years) rate is 84.80%.
Total | Male | Female | |
---|---|---|---|
in 4 years or less (100% normal time) | 79.41% | 75.50% | 82.01% |
in 5 years (125% normal time) | 84.28% | 81.40% | 86.19% |
in 6 years (150% normal time) | 84.80% | 82.20% | 86.52% |
Average Earning After Graduation
Next table summarizes the average earning by years after graduation for George Washington University graduates. After 6 years of graduation, the mean earning is $58,600 and, after 10 years of graduation, the mean earning is $82,400 for George Washington University graduates.
Total | Male | Female | |
---|---|---|---|
After 6 Years | $58,600 | $66,000 | $52,700 |
After 7 Years | $62,700 | - | - |
After 8 Years | $74,900 | - | - |
After 9 Years | $71,600 | - | - |
After 10 Years | $82,400 | $91,900 | $75,300 |
